Previous versions of the OS shouldn't be a problem with Windows 8 and Windows 7 having been tested. QOwnNotes can be used on a computer running Windows 11 or Windows 10. What version of Windows can QOwnNotes run on? The source code for QOwnNotes should be freely available and modifications are certainly permitted as well as the option to inspect the software. The license provides the options to freely download, install, run and share this program without any restrictions. ![]() QOwnNotes is available for free and released under the open source GPLv2 license on Windows from organizer and PIM software. QOwnNotes also includes a distraction-free mode, which hides all the menu bars and tools, allowing users to focus on their writing without any distractions. The app also offers an advanced search function that makes it easy to find specific notes, even in a large collection. Users can tag notes with keywords, create categories, and use different colors to differentiate between various types of notes. QOwnNotes also offers several tools for organizing and managing notes. Its intuitive interface and powerful tools make it a great choice for note-taking, managing to-do lists, and writing drafts. QOwnNotes is an open source (GPL) plain-text file markdown note taking application for Windows that works together with the notes application of Nextcloud and ownCloud.
